Two metal spheres that are initially uncharged are mounted on insulating stands. A negatively charged rubber rod is brought close to, but does not make contact with sphere X. Sphere Y is then brought close to X on the side opposite to the rubber rod. Y is allowed to touch X and then is removed some distance away. The rubber rod is them moved far away from X and Y. What are the final charges on the spheres
